Asbestos is a mineral that has been widely used in construction, insulation and fire prevention due to its excellent durability and fire resistance properties. However, a few decades ago alarming medical reports were released indicating a strong link between asbestos exposure and various lung diseases, such as asbestosis, lung cancer and mesothelioma. Continue reading to learn how asbestos affects the body, discover the main symptoms of asbestos exposure, and review some of the treatments for asbestos-related ailments.

Asbestosis

The reason asbestos is an excellent construction and insulation material lies in the physical structure of the asbestos fibers. Asbestos consists of millions of microscopic fiber molecules that are short and very thin. While there are many imaging techniques that help physicians diagnose mesothelioma, but PET-CT scans are the preferred technique. A recent study published by the Department of Thoracic Surgery at Catholic University in Rome, Italy, indicates that using PET-CT scans in conjunction can determine mesothelioma staging more accurately during diagnosis.

There are four stages of mesothelioma which vary slightly from each other. Stage one indicates the first stage of mesothelioma where the tumor is localized, there is no lymph node involvement, and the cancer has not spread to other tissues or organs. Stage one is easily treatable by surgery and other treatments. Stage four is the final stage of mesothelioma where the cancer has invaded multiple regions such as the chest wall, the abdomen, or the pericardium.
